Sealing

Window seals (also called upvc window repairs seals) play a crucial role in insulation and double-glazed windows. Seals that are not properly maintained can cause condensation, drafts, and other issues. Seals that are damaged may be repaired or replaced to improve the performance of your double glazing.

Leaks of water in glass panes is a typical sign of double-glazed windows which need to be resealed. This moisture could damage the window frames and raise energy costs. Moisture between glass can also create a hazy appearance that can come and go in accordance with temperature and humidity levels.

Glass

Double-glazed windows are made up of two panes, with an air space between them. The air is typically filled with a gas, such as argon or krypton, which reduces the flow of heat through your windows. This allows you to maintain a your home's temperature at a comfortable level without putting too much strain on your heating and cooling systems. Misting is a frequent issue when it comes to double-glazed windows. This occurs when the seal between the glass panel fails and moist air gets between the glass panes. This can cause your window to become foggy, or even damp. It also reduces the insulation of double-glazed windows.

Hardware

When it comes to double-glazed windows, there is various issues that can arise over time. Some of these issues include water leaks, leaks and foggy windows. Many people believe that they need to replace their entire window if these problems occur. However, the majority of them can be easily repaired.

The first step in repairing a double-glazed window is to remove the old pane. This should be done with care to prevent further damage to the glass. After that, you should take off any sealants or paint around the edges of your glass. This can be accomplished with a putty knife or a scraper. Once the old pane is removed, the new pane can be placed in the frame with a new layer of sealant can be applied.

Another common issue with double glazed windows is condensation that forms between the panes. It occurs when warm air comes in contact with windows that are cooler. While this is a natural process but it can also lead to the ingress of water and decay. Installing a ventilation system in your home is the most effective method to prevent this.

It is essential to locate a double-glazing firm that has experience working with historic structures if you own an listed building. In many cases it is possible for listed buildings to be equipped with low profile double-glazed units without compromising their style. These options can be constructed to look like original windows and will keep the home warm and retain its historic appeal.html>
